Williams Park
Williams Park is a park in Hillsborough County, Florida. Williams Park is situated nearby to Mosaic Park, as well as near the town Gibsonton.Places in the Area
Nearby places include Gibsonton and Progress Village.
Gibsonton
Town
Gibsonton, sometimes nicknamed Gibtown, is an unincorporated community and census-designated place in Hillsborough County, Florida, United States. U.S. Route 41 runs through the center of the community.
Progress Village
Town
Progress Village is a census-designated place in Hillsborough County, Florida, United States. Per the 2020 census, the population was 11,188. Progress Village is situated 3 miles northeast of Williams Park.
Adamsville
Neighborhood
Adamsville is a rural, unincorporated community in southeastern Hillsborough County, Florida. It is a part of the census-designated place of Gibsonton. Adamsville is situated 3 miles south of Williams Park.
